The president of the Boston University College Republicans took credit for summoning federal immigration officials to Allston Car Wash last week, saying he’d been “calling ICE for months on end” before the controversial raid.

“This week they finally responded to my request to detain these criminals,” Zac Segal wrote on X Friday, days after U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ement detained nine car wash employees on Nov. 4.

“As someone who lives in the neighborhood, I’ve seen how American jobs are being given away to those with no right to be here,” wrote Segal, who counts London, England, as his hometown . “Pump up the numbers!”

Segal referred a request for comment to the College Republicans of America, which provided a statement from its president, Martin Bertao.
